zhaoxiaohai 2 years ago
parent
commit
046739113a
1 changed files with 4 additions and 12 deletions
  1. 4 12
      packageA/group/modules/list/index.js

+ 4 - 12
packageA/group/modules/list/index.js

@@ -76,18 +76,10 @@ Component({
                         });
                         setTimeout(() => {
                             getCurrentPages().forEach(v => {
-                                switch (v.__route__) {
-                                    case 'packageA/setclient/index':
-                                        v.getList(true)
-                                        break;
-                                    case 'packageA/setclient/detail':
-                                        v.getDetail()
-                                        break;
-                                    case 'packageA/group/index':
-                                        v.getList(true)
-                                        break;
-                                    default:
-                                        break;
+                                if (["packageA/project/index", "ackageA/setclient/index", "packageA/group/index"].includes(v.__route__)) {
+                                    v.getList(true);
+                                } else if (["packageA/setclient/detail", "packageA/project/detail"].includes(v.__route__)) {
+                                    v.getDetail()
                                 }
                             })
                             wx.navigateBack();